Transaction 6333f16ce01913caed1eee0940683cb16a658405ff60cb0fe721a0c14df2403e
1 Input
1 Output
-
6333f16ce01913caed1eee0940683cb16a658405ff60cb0fe721a0c14df2403e:0
- value
- 1688620
- script pubkey
- OP_0 OP_PUSHBYTES_20 d3388c01cd2d8bbf4745db289981249393321498
- address
- bc1q6vugcqwd9k9m7369mv5fnqfyjwfny9ycsqwwks